Windows that are broken or damaged
When windows get damaged, they're no longer in a position to protect your home from harsh weather and external forces. Call an expert when you spot a crack in your window due to balls that have escaped or a massive gap in the frame caused by a severe storm.
Window repair companies can replace or repair damaged glass windows replacement near me in just a couple of hours. Before you contact them, however, take steps to ensure that the area is safe and secure. First put on gloves to prevent cuts and remove any pieces of glass in a bin bag. Then, clean the interior and outside of the window sill and frame to get rid of any remaining shards of glass.
Wood frames and sills may decay over time, causing moisture to leak into and around the window. If the issue is discovered early enough, it can be repaired using epoxy wood filler. On the other hand, if it's allowed to spread, it may be required to replace the entire window.
Likewise, the muntins and mullions that hold the glass panes of single-pane windows can be brittle or lose their putty with time. If this happens, you should seek out a local window replacement company and have them rebuild your window's frame and sash.
If your windows are in a state of decay, you might observe that the air inside your home isn't as cool or warm as it ought to be. It could be that your caulking isn't working which allows moisture to enter the house. Or, your frames and sashes might be decaying or not functioning properly.
In any case, you must apply a strong-hold tape to temporarily close the cracks until you can get them repaired professionally or replaced. You could also use silicone sealant to make your temporary fix weatherproof if like. For more permanent fixes, Cyanoacrylate glues are a good alternative. They can bond almost anything together, including glass! They are available at any hardware store. They are simple to use.
High Energy Bills
If your windows are in poor condition they could let cold air into your home during the winter months and let hot sun enter your home during summer. Replacement of your windows with energy-efficient vinyl replacements will lower your energy costs and keep your home cool all year round.
However, you must be aware that window replacement costs are determined by a variety of factors that are specific to your house. These include the frame material, the type of window and the number of windows installed. Larger windows such as bay and bow windows require a lot of labor to put in, which means more expensive costs than single-hung windows or picture windows.
Before starting work before beginning work, the window company must be able to provide you with an accurate estimate of the cost. The cost of windows can differ depending on the time of year. Companies that specialize in replacement windows tend to be busier during spring and autumn.
When selecting a window company inquire about any discounts or specials they offer to new homeowners. They can be a great method to cut down on the cost of your project. Furthermore, you can save money by buying and installing all your windows at the same time, as the bulk purchase usually results in a lower cost per window.
A professional window installer will give you a list of types and colors of windows that you can select. This will give you an idea of what you can expect in terms of price and quality.
Consider upgrading to double-paned windows. They offer better insulation. They can cut down on energy costs and block out excess street noise.
You can also improve the efficiency of your home by insulating your attic, basement and other areas of your home that tend to be drafty or poorly insulation. You can also purchase a smarter thermostat to reduce the amount of time your home is hot or cold. All of these simple steps can help you increase the efficiency of your home's energy usage. Additionally you can avail of the recently approved Inflation Reduction Act to claim a 30 percent tax credit for energy-efficient home improvements. This credit is valid through 2032.
